What Is a USB Digital Microscope?
A USB digital microscope uses a high-resolution industrial camera to transfer live images directly to a computer through USB3.0. Unlike HDMI models, USB microscopes rely on software to capture, process, and analyze images, making them ideal for documentation, measurement, and customization tasks. USB output also enables deeper control of camera parameters such as sharpness, contrast, and white balance.

Ultra-High Resolution USB Microscope | MC-2000U3
The MC-2000U3 is a high-end USB digital microscope designed for ultra-detailed industrial and scientific imaging. Featuring a large 1-inch SONY sensor with a resolution up to 5472×3648 pixels, it supports advanced imaging modes including depth-of-field fusion, image stitching, and fluorescence/dark-field observation. Ideal for research labs, materials science, and microstructure documentation, the system also supports SDK-based secondary development and U report generation, making it a powerful tool for professional analysis.
- Ultra-high resolution for precise visual inspection
- Depth-of-field expansion and image stitching
- Fluorescence and dark-field imaging support
- Built-in tools for automated report generation
- SDK available for software customization and integration
Sensor Size: 1″
Resolution: 5472×3648P @15FPS
Interface: USB3.0
External Device: PC only
Functionality: Depth-of-field fusion, image stitching, dark field & fluorescence support, report generation, secondary development

4K USB Microscope with Smart Imaging | MC-800U3
The MC-800U3 is a fast and flexible 4K USB digital microscope equipped with a 1/1.8″ SONY sensor and 60FPS real-time imaging. Designed for electronics inspection, QA, and training, it offers built-in measurement tools and full image control including sharpness, contrast, white balance, and mirror flip. With plug-and-play USB3.0 output, it’s an ideal solution for quality-critical industrial workflows and educational demonstrations.
- 4K resolution with smooth 60FPS performance
- Built-in measurement software for industrial analysis
- Adjustable image parameters: sharpness, contrast, white balance
- Supports both photo and video capture
- Black & white mode and mirror flip functionality
Sensor Size: 1/1.8″
Resolution: 3840×2160P @60FPS
Interface: USB3.0
External Device: PC only
Functionality: Photo/video capture, B/W mode, sharpness/contrast/white balance control, mirror flip, built-in measurement tools
